Within its forests, the red panda occupies habitat within a very narrow temperature range. As temperatures rise, the red panda will …Logging and loss of habitat to other land use. Throughout their range, red pandas are experiencing a dramatic loss of habitat, mainly due to commercial logging, firewood demand, livestock grazing and land clearing for the sake of human habitation [4]. Some poaching of pandas still occurs. Hunting the animals for their fur has declined due to strict laws and greater public awareness of the panda’s protected status. While it is rare for poachers to intentionally kill a panda, some are accidentally injured or killed by traps and snares set for other animals, such as musk deer and black bears. And not just the black-and-white, roly-poly creatures we know today, but …Why are pandas almost extinct? Pandas are endangered mainly due to habitat loss. Humans have cleared much of the bamboo forests that pandas need to survive. Because pandas eat only bamboo, they cannot adapt to live outside of those forests the way other animals do, unless the pandas are provided with bamboo.In theory, the microbes in the panda gut should be pretty busy.
